Form 4: Erie Indemnity Director LuAnn Datesh Reports Acquisition of Share Credits
SEC Form 4 Filing
Director LuAnn Datesh reports acquisition of share credits under Erie Indemnity's Deferred Compensation Plan.
Summary
- LuAnn Datesh, a director of Erie Indemnity Co., filed a Form 4 on August 1, 2024, reporting a transaction that occurred on July 31, 2024.
- The transaction involved the acquisition of 42.466 share credits under the Directors' Deferred Compensation Plan.
- These share credits represent the right to receive an equivalent number of shares of Erie Indemnity Company Class A common stock when the director's service ends.
- The price of the derivative security is $441.15.
- Following the reported transaction, Datesh beneficially owns 3,760.159 derivative securities directly.

Industry Context
Deferred compensation plans are a common practice in corporate governance to align the interests of directors with the long-term success of the company. This filing reflects a standard transaction within that context.
Comparison to Industry Standards
- Deferred compensation plans for directors are common among publicly traded companies, including those in the insurance industry like Progressive or Allstate.
- The structure of Erie Indemnity's plan, where share credits convert to common stock upon the director's departure, is a typical design to incentivize long-term commitment.
